HS Code: 82

Product: Tools, implements, cutlery, spoons and forks, of base metal; parts thereof of base
metal

Risks associated with exporting HS Code 82


 It seems obvious, but containers and packing and other enclosed spaces can have
humidity issues, especially if they are not heated or air-conditioned. If you keep your
tools in a location like this, the risk of corrosion and damage to the tools are very
high.
 Physical damage to wooden handles and other parts due to inefficient packing,
loading and transportation.
 Risk of corrosion and rust to metal parts due to salinity in the air, exposure to
moisture or contact with water during shipping.
 Risk of discoloration and loss of calibration due to exposure to corroding agents.
gases, moisture and sunlight.
 Risk of theft for small tools packed in packages as the size is small and it is easy to
lose track of.
 Risk of damage to the packaging due to pressure/shock from sharp and pointed
edges of the tools, leading to risk of exposure and injuries to personnel handling the
shipment.
 Damage to wiring, coils and other electrical parts of motorized cutters and other
tools due to salinity in air and moisture.
 Frayed insulation or exposed wires due to rough handling of the tools leading to a
safety risk to the user.
 Risk of discoloration of the dyes and the colouring agents used in the body of the
tools.
 Risk of injury to personnel while packing, loading, transporting and handling the
heavy and pointed tools and utensils during the different stages of exporting.
